Introduction
In most cases, you define the colour management settings for a print job during the job
submission process. You can select the colour management settings in your print job
submission application (Océ Windows
the Océ Job Ticket is enabled, these settings will overrule the default settings that you
defined in the Océ Express WebTools. If a file is sent to the printer without any colour
management settings or if the Océ Job Ticket is disabled, the default colour management
settings in the Océ Express WebTools are used to get a good output result.
The colour management settings give information to the printer how the output should
be printed.

Colour management settings
The colour management settings in the Océ Express WebTools are predefined settings
that give an optimal output result for different file types.
Click 'Preferences' - 'Print job defaults' to define the following settings.
